In an attempt to encourage purchaser loyalty, maximum important airways these days have what’s romagnatravel.com referred to as a “common flyer program.” These programs praise clients with factors, or “miles” as they prefer to name them, that may be redeemed at no cost flights, improvements, and other pleasant perks. As you could probably bet, miles are earned by means of flying at the program’s provider. Most packages come up with one “mile” for every actual mile spent in flight. There’s normally a minimal wide variety of miles that you will earn in line with section, which could observe to brief puddle jumper flights. Also, you will normally earn more factors whilst you buy a primary elegance price tag.

The foremost frequent flyer applications within the US are American Airlines AAdvantage, United Mileage Plus, Northwest WorldPerks, Delta SkyMiles, Continental OnePass, and US Airways Dividend Miles. Frequent flyer applications are free to sign up for. You can generally fill out an utility right whilst you take a look at in for a flight. The pleasant program for any given man or woman relies upon on more than one elements, including who the carriers are at your nearby airport or the airports you go to most often. For example, in case you lived in Detroit, where Northwest has its hub, it would make experience to enroll in the Northwest WorldPerks program. Its satisfactory to enroll in one application and do all of your flying on that program’s provider. This is because you normally can’t transfer mileage you earn from one application to every other.

There are numerous matters you may do to maximize the variety of miles you earn. For example, intentionally booking an itinerary with more segments can in some cases get you greater miles with very little distinction within the fee of the tickets. Booking an itinerary with connections which can be further away can also make a difference. Also, be sure to use your frequent flyer account on enterprise trips; even though the boss is paying, you’re nevertheless the one who earns the miles.

One closing piece of advice: be sure to check the expiration regulations of your application cautiously. In recent years, the airways have quietly reduced the quantity of time of state of no activity earlier than your miles cross poof. For instance, on December 31st 2007, United Mileage Plus miles will expire after 18 months of inactivity in preference to 36. American Airlines Advantage and Delta Skymiles have taken similar steps this 12 months. The phrase “use them or lose them” suits well right here. If you’ve got enough miles for a journey, placed them to use sooner instead of later.
